Janice can mow 1/2 of a lawn in 3/4 of an hour. How long will it take her to mow a
whole lawn?

Answer:

  1.5 hours

Step-by-step explanation:

At the same rate, it will take her 3/4 hour to mow the other 1/2 of the lawn. Her total time will be 3/4 +3/4 = 3/2 hours, or 1.5 hours for the whole lawn.
